There are quite a few different colors of lenses that you can procure, such as zombie, spiral, werewolf, and red vampire. These Red Vampire Contact Lenses are one of the more admired colors. They are dyed red, so even though you can see through them entirely evidently, they entirely cover your natural eye’s color. This gives the upshot of you have true vampire eyes, and entirely hides your human eyes. The basis that you can still see through the lenses is because they are apparent in their centers, which is where your iris is, giving you a lucid point to see through that doesn’t blemish the look of a vampire.

The big disparity between these, and lenses by more well known brands are the way they’re created. Higher eminence Vampire Contact Lenses are made in layers, the dyes never touch your eyes openly. Lower eminence lenses are painted, and can spoil your eyes if worn lengthily.
